Output 43d5d672918f94fb8fa803afdf4294f6ca8ac954f66edb190ac0a5d84e958973:2

value
27209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bafadfd0c872ec7e75464699cd75a38d52626c1 OP_EQUALVERIFY OP_CHECKSIG
address
17uC8pj1h3xEGkpL4NuHYPD9a53UYsd2hw
transaction
43d5d672918f94fb8fa803afdf4294f6ca8ac954f66edb190ac0a5d84e958973
confirmations
14134
spent
true